CHOOSE ART A LEVEL IF...

 

• You are naturally creative and want to explore new ideas

• You enjoy the contextual side of art, investigating relevant artists and galleries

• You are ready to work more independently as an artist, whilst also collaborating with teachers and peers

 



 

 

 

WHERE COULD IT TAKE ME?

Art at A Level leads on to an Art Foundation course – Art college provides valuable training in an everincreasing range of specialisations and skills associated with art and design. This is the route that many WHS artists take for a year before going on to a wide range of Art-based degree courses. As well as the more obvious careers, many things we see around us on a daily basis have been professionally designed by an artist, designer or architect. Art college graduates are influential in food packaging, fashion promotion, special effects for films and the music industry, museum displays, car interiors, photography, advertising, illustration, and jewellery design, to name but a few.
